The Bundeswehr is assisting French forces in fighting the wildfires in the Bordeaux area. Two of the Luftwaffe's CH-53 heavy-lift helicopters are flying in shifts to drop water over fire areas, with each helicopter able to drop 5,000L per flight.

🦇 Did you know brown long-eared bats love perching in their favourite spot and eat moths? They are not so keen on the wings though... This photo, taken by Mike Mullis, is a collection of moth wings left by a brown long-eared bat from underneath its feeding roosts in his barn in East Sussex (cont)
